Top

Sitka spruce is grown in the Pacific Northwest, and has been the primary top wood for U.S.A. instruments for many decades. It is strong and light with extended harmonic read more content, and nearly equals the power of Adirondack.

Back and Sides

Sapele is similar both visually and tonally to dense mahogany, but both darker and harder, giving it a strong visual presence and a bit more upper-harmonic content and low-end clarity. It's a good choice for many sizes and shapes, and works well for strumming and fingerstyle.

Hand-Crafted Neck

A satin-finished nato mahogany neck with volute makes the neck comfortable and easy to play. The volute adds strength to the break angle of the headstock. It also acts as a thumb rest for chords played in open and first positions.

Set-Up and Quality Assurance in Bend, Oregon USA

Our comprehensive quality control process provides the player with an instrument that will play great right out of the box. Prior to shipment, every Breedlove instrument undergoes a rigorous multi-point inspection in Bend, Oregon by our expert U.S. Quality Control Team. We start with a visual inspection: checking aesthetic and structural elements of the body, and all components, for flaws. Next, each guitar is tuned and undergoes a play test, where our craftspeople check nut height, relief, action, and string height. Based on the results of the play test, we then adjust for maximum playability. Next, each instrument is buffed and polished by hand with painstaking attention to detail. Once the instrument has passed inspection, a signed QC sticker is placed, and the instrument is carefully packed and shipped.

I received the guitar on time and in great shape. I was very pleased with the overall sound. But I do not believe that it was inspected 100% by Breedlove as it claims. There are a few high frets that result in a buzzing sound. I changed the strings and made adjustments and the buzz was still there. The saddle was shaved down too small and this increased the buzz from the high frets. Luckily, a new saddle was included. This one will be shaved down but a little higher. To sum it up, this is a great guitar and plays great once it has been "Professionally" set up. Be prepared to have this set up by a professional. Our other guitarist is also a guitar tech. So, I got lucky and didn't have to go through the hassle of returning the guitar.
